Safety Specialist
The Safety Specialist provides direct site support to employees and supervision in all areas of safety. The Safety Specialist works collaboratively with the Safety & Security team and reports directly to the Safety Manager. This team works according to a comprehensive annual plan, achieving results through relationships, technical ability, training and assessing progress through metrics, while driving accountability and a sense of urgency throughout the organization. The Safety Specialist executes site and LSB programs directly and through hands-on interactions with all site personnel.

Physical Requirements:
Successfully pass an annual physical examination, hearing screening, pulmonary functions studies and respirator fit tests. Able to climb at least 3 flights of stairs without a break. Able to routinely push, pull, carry, and lift twenty-five (25) pounds within a distance up to 200 feet while performing norm unit operations. Able to climb vertical ladders, including caged ladders, and to work at heights more than 100 feet. Ability to respond in high stress situations (such as unplanned plant shutdowns or evacuations) without physical impairment.
